Scope of Indemnity by Servicer. The Servicer hereby agrees to indemnify and hold harmless (a) the Master Servicer, (b) the Trustee, (c) the Trust Administrator (if applicable), (d) the Depositor and (e) the officers, directors, employees, agents and Affiliates of any of the foregoing (any of the foregoing hereinafter referred to as the "Indemnified Party"), from and against any and all claims, losses, damages, liabilities, fines, settlements, awards, offsets, defenses, counterclaims, actions, penalties, forfeitures, legal fees, judgments and any other costs, fees and expenses (including, without limitation, reasonable attorneys' fees and court costs) (any of the foregoing which satisfy the criteria of this paragraph are collectively referred to as "Claims"), either directly or indirectly arising out of, based upon, or relating to (i) a breach by the Servicer, its officers, directors, employees, or agents, or its delegees pursuant to Section 11.2.1 hereof, of any representation or warranty contained herein, or any failure to disclose any matter that makes such representation and warranty misleading or inaccurate, or any inaccuracy in material information furnished by the Servicer regarding itself, (ii) a breach of any representation or warranty made by any Indemnified Party in reliance upon any such representation or warranty, failure to disclose, or inaccuracy in information furnished by the Servicer regarding itself, (iii) any failure of the Servicer, its officers, directors, employees, or agents, or its delegees pursuant to Section 11.2.1 hereof, to perform any of its obligations under this Agreement in a manner in which the Servicer is not relieved from liability as described in Section 4.4.2 hereof, and (iv) any acts or omissions of the Servicer, its officers, directors, employees, or agents, or its delegees pursuant to Section 11.2.1 hereof, in a manner in which the Servicer is not relieved from liability as described in Section 4.4.2 hereof. Each Indemnified Party shall cooperate with the Servicer in the defense of such Claims and shall not settle any such Claim without the prior written consent of the Servicer.
